Hey — handing over the Quillbird invoice renderer before I'm out next week. The PDF layout engine is mostly stable, but watch the line-item wrapping logic; long descriptions can push totals onto a second page and the footer math gets weird. I left a TODO in the pagination helper. Tests cover the common currencies but not mixed-tax invoices. Full context, known bugs, and the rendering pipeline diagram are written up on the team wiki.

operations page: https://confluence.lumicsys.internal/projects/display/projects/display

Onboarding: Replica Lag Alarm (Norvik Platform)

The read-replica lag alarm fires when replication delay on any Norvik replica exceeds 30 seconds for five consecutive checks. It pages the on-call secondary, not primary, since reads degrade gracefully. Common causes: long-running analytics queries and bulk imports from the Hexton batch jobs. Mitigation is usually routing reads back to the primary temporarily. For the weekly sync, please review open lag incidents beforehand. The full alarm runbook lives on the internal page below.

wiki page, bawig-yawep: https://jenkins.nelvrotech.local/ticket/build/projects/view/view/pages/view/a285c2b5588ad4f337d9b5f2

Subject: cron drift — wrapped up (mostly)

Hey release folks, quick note for whoever inherits this: the Pebbleworks digest cron was drifting because we scheduled off container boot time, not host time, so every redeploy nudged it later. Swapped to absolute schedules and added a drift alarm at 30s. Future maintainers, don't re-add the boot-time shortcut. The build that carries the fix is tagged as follows.

build token for badup-kaguf: htk31_ec13e5f026fb5fcc49edc708c04b302

**Crash Report Pipeline — Triage Basics**

When a Flintley mobile crash report fails to appear in the Quarrel dashboard, first check the ingest queue lag metric. If lag exceeds ten minutes, the symbolication workers are likely backed up; restarting them clears most stalls. Do not re-upload dSYM bundles manually, as duplicates confuse the dedupe stage. For symbolication failures tied to a specific release, escalate to the Pipelines rotation. The full triage checklist lives on the internal page below.

runbook for yahog-yagaf: https://superset.nelvrogrid.test/deploy/issue/issue/secrets/view/spaces/pages/2e36c109983dc36bf722670c